Sens de Move up to the seawall
Approach or advance towards a protective wall built along a coast.
In simple words: Get closer to the wall by the sea.
Move up to the seawall dans une phrase
- The lifeguard shouted, 'Move up to the seawall for safety!'
- As the tide rose, we were instructed to move up to the seawall immediately.
- During the storm, it was wise to move up to the seawall to avoid the flooding.
- In the race, participants had to move up to the seawall to mark their position.
- The tourists were told to move up to the seawall to get a better view of the ocean.
